My Students

My students come to school every day excited to learn! My school is a Title I school with 92.9% of students coming from low-income families. There is a high percentage of Latinos at my school. I teach students who are learning English as a second language.

My students may come from low-income homes, but they are motivated to do well in school, and they enjoy learning!

I teach 3rd-4th grade Special Education. My students have various disabilities including intellectual disabilities, autism, emotional disturbance, ADHD, other health impairment, visual impairment, and learning disabilities.

My Project

My students need pots, potting soil, and a variety of flower and plant seeds. They need gloves, and a small potting tool to help them plant their seeds.

Many of my students have moderate to severe behaviors, and they would benefit from from a sensory plant garden.

Sensory gardens give children with special needs a chance to engage all the senses, and provides them with a tactical, “hands-on” learning experience. Planning and maintaining a sensory garden helps with planning skills, social/emotional skills, and even counts as exercise. My students would love to plant their own flowers or seeds, and continue assisting in maintaining them by providing them love, water, and sunlight.
